A new experimental apparatus for studying hydrate equilibria was designed and built. Its main component is a variable-volume high-pressure cell which is immersed in a temperature-controlled bath. The apparatus provides measurements that are reproducible and consistent with the measurements in other laboratories. Experimental equilibrium data for ethane hydrate formation in the presence of single- and mixed-electrolyte solutions of NaCl, KCl, CaCl2, and KBr were obtained by using this apparatus. Fifty experiments were performed at temperatures between 265.36 and 282.98 K. First, data on hydrate formation in pure water and in single-electrolyte solutions were obtained. Second, data on hydrate formation in four solutions of binary salt mixtures and a solution of the ternary salt mixture from NaCl, KCl, and CaCl2 were collected. Finally, a four-component aqueous solution was prepared and hydrate formation experiments were conducted. The experimental data were compared with the results based on theoretical calculations. The agreement between the data and the predictions was found to be excellent.
